    The market's being split into

    1. Longitudinal LLM observability tooling

    Most eval startups have gone down the route of something more like being an observability platform for LLM inference. They want to be in your stack and running the inference to collect data on performance of it.

    They collect things like how often a model returns JSON that's out of spec or returns values that aren't expected as well as general timing and cost info.

    2. Safety Limiting / Pentesting

    Say you're doing something in the medical field or that's sensitive in some way and you want to figure out what model has the best outputs for your task that won't fly off the guardrails.

    3. Simple cost + performance + quality swapping

    This is what my tool does, basically lets you test if you _really_ need to be running that frontier model in a loop across a million records or if you'd be better with an older model or something else.

              >equally "frontier" models

              A key point I want to make is that the notion of "frontier" is somewhat fictive in the sense that a model which dominates all others on a given eval is not guaranteed to be number one on another eval, even if both evals are ostensibly for the same task.

              For example, the best publicly-available model (i.e. excluding Claude Mythos and Fable) on DeepSWE[0] is gpt-5.5-xhigh at 67%, which is soundly better than claude-opus-4.8-max at 59%. I would say an 8pp gap on a benchmark is quite large. But on FrontierCode[1], claude-opus-4.8-xhigh is the best, at a score of 13.4% compared to gpt-5.5-medium at 6.3%.

              That's quite a significant reversal!

              Now, one might wish to claim that either DeepSWE or FrontierCode is poorly constructed and that the other is more accurate. But I think you'll find that the degree to which eval-design considerations in this case affect measurement is probably of no less magnitude than user-specific considerations affect measurement in general.

      (Author) It's short for "evaluation", a test for an AI model. Specifically, an AI evaluation comprises (1) a dataset of prompts (as questions / tasks / queries), (2) some way to score model performance on each prompt, like a set of correct answers or a grading rubric that you can use with an LLM autograder, and (3) a metric, such as accuracy¹. (If you're already familiar with the term "benchmark", it's the same thing; for some reason the former has become the term of art in the past few years).

      For example, a simple eval is a dataset of multiple-choice questions, which each have one correct answer, and scored by accuracy. An example of this kind of eval is the Massive Multitask Language Understanding benchmark (2020) (https://arxiv.org/abs/2009.03300).

      A more complex eval is FrontierCode (2026). Questions in FrontierCode represent coding tasks needed for real-world repos and are evaluated against rubrics scoring for correctness, code quality, cleanliness, and other factors. https://cognition.com/blog/frontier-code.

      ¹Note that this is a slightly different definition we used in [0], which used a definition of a fixed input-output correspondence pairs combined with a metric. What's different from 2021 is: models are now given more open-ended inputs (prompts like "find the bug" and a codebase rather than a simple question), have freeform generation (rather than choosing a fixed answer), and are graded in a more complex manner (e.g. beyond correctness, one might care for a coding eval also to grade adherence to coding guidelines, test coverage, etc).

      IMHO - In an AI context an "eval" is answering the question - "Is this AI / LLM call helping me or is doing the right thing?"

      AI is not deterministic like regular code, so imagine you use it for "search" (RAG) or for summarizing or for classifying emails etc. How do you know it is giving you the right results? In this context, AI evals are an important idea and very often neglected.

      You can use an initial "dataset" to evaluate your prompt and AI calls + code (think test cases), this dataset will of-course be curated by humans. But as the software is used, you want to incorporate, real production data as well and run the evaluation pre and post launch. Sounds simple, but can get complicated specially since this area is new and as the post mentioned there are too many players and options out there (since everyone thought this is a money maker).
